为了账号安全,请及时绑定邮箱和手机立即绑定

如何将输出分配为变量?

如何将输出分配为变量?

PHP
吃鸡游戏 2023-04-15 17:53:28
我有一个 PHP 文件排序和显示来自 XML 的一些数据。我正在使用 PHP 文件的结果/输出在第二个文件中使用,以确定是否基于输出打开/关闭。例子:Description: The page is closed due to maintenance.Status: Closed我从第一个 PHP 文件中获取Description,然后在第二个文件中搜索“已关闭”一词以获取状态。问题: 我可以将这两个 PHP 文件组合在一起,并且仍然能够将描述分开吗?现在我正在使用:<div class="zero-margin col-lg-8 col-md-7 col-sm-12"> <span class="open">@include('status')</span></div><div class="row col-lg-11 col-md-11">  <p class="info">@include('info')</p></div>但如果我将所有内容都放在同一个文件中,这将不起作用。我可以将第一部分设为变量并在用户可以看到的 HTML 文件中使用它吗?例如,如何将变量分配给第 1-40 行的输出?如果这有所作为,我正在使用 laravel。任何帮助是极大的赞赏!如果不清楚,请提出问题。
查看完整描述

1 回答

?
拉风的咖菲猫

TA贡献1995条经验 获得超2个赞

您可以将刀片文件分成几部分。


说这是a.blade.php:


@section('info')

The page is closed due to maintenance.

@endsection

@section('status')

Closed

@endsection

然后你可以使用@yield:


@include('a')

<div class="zero-margin col-lg-8 col-md-7 col-sm-12">

 <span class="open">@yield('status')</span>

</div>


<div class="row col-lg-11 col-md-11">

  <p class="info">@yield('info')</p>

</div>


查看完整回答
反对 回复 2023-04-15
  • 1 回答
  • 0 关注
  • 77 浏览

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信